1. Specifications Breakdown
Feature | Apple iPhone 13 Pro | Samsung Galaxy M13 | Real-World Implications |
---|---|---|---|
Design | |||
Launch Date | 2021-09-24 | 2022-07-01 | The M13 is about 9 months newer. |
Foldable | Standard | Standard | Both are traditional smartphones. |
Dimensions (mm) | 146.7 × 71.5 × 7.7 | 165.4 × 76.9 × 8.4 | The M13 is noticeably larger and slightly thicker. |
Weight (g) | 204 | 192 | The M13 is slightly lighter, but both are substantial. |
Display | |||
Size (inches) | 6.1 | 6.6 | M13 offers a larger viewing area. |
Resolution | 1170x2532 | 1080x2408 | iPhone 13 Pro has a sharper display. |
PPI | 460 | 400 | The iPhone 13 Pro display is significantly sharper. |
Technology | OLED | PLS LCD | iPhone 13 Pro has richer colors, deeper blacks. |
Refresh Rate (Hz) | 120 | 60 | iPhone 13 Pro offers smoother scrolling, animations. |
Brightness (nits) | 1200 | 0 | iPhone 13 Pro display is much brighter outdoors. |
Performance | |||
Chipset | Apple A15 Bionic (5 nm) | Exynos 850 (8 nm) | A15 Bionic is much faster and more efficient. |
AnTuTu Score | 1,325,768 | 117,300 | iPhone 13 Pro is dramatically faster in benchmarks. |
GPU | Apple GPU (5-core) | Mali-G52 | The Apple GPU offers significantly better graphics. |
Camera | |||
Main Camera (MP) | 12 | 50 | M13 has a higher megapixel count. |
Main Aperture | f/1.5 | f/1.8 | iPhone 13 Pro allows more light for better low-light photos. |
Selfie Camera (MP) | 12 | 8 | iPhone 13 Pro has a higher resolution. |
Telephoto Lens | Yes | No | iPhone 13 Pro has a dedicated zoom lens. |
Wide Angle Lens | Yes | Yes | iPhone 13 Pro has a higher-resolution wide angle lens. |
ToF 3D sensor | Yes | No | iPhone 13 Pro has advanced depth sensing. |
Portrait (Depth) | No | Yes | M13 has a dedicated depth sensor for portrait mode. |
Macro Lens | No | Yes | M13 has a dedicated macro lens. |
Video Recording | 4K @ up to 60fps | 1080p @ 30fps | iPhone 13 Pro offers significantly better video recording capabilities. |
Camera DXO Mark | Mobile: 141, Selfie: 134 | Not Tested | iPhone 13 Pro has a significantly higher rating for its camera quality. |
Battery Life | |||
Capacity (mAh) | 3125 | 5000 | The M13 has a much larger battery. |
Charging | 20W | 15W | iPhone 13 Pro charges slightly faster. |
Wireless Charging | Yes (MagSafe) | No | iPhone 13 Pro supports wireless charging. |
Software | |||
OS | iOS 15 (upgradable) | Android 12 | Different ecosystems, Android is more customizable but iOS has better optimization. |
Connectivity | |||
WiFi | 802.11ax (WiFi 6) | 802.11ac | iPhone 13 Pro has faster WiFi speeds. |
Bluetooth | 5.0 | 5.0 | Both support Bluetooth 5.0. |
GPS | Yes | Yes | Both support GPS, but different satellite systems. |
SIM | Nano + eSIM | Dual Nano SIM | iPhone 13 Pro supports eSIM, M13 has 2 physical SIM slots. |
Storage | |||
Internal Storage | 128/256/512/1024 GB | 64/128 GB | iPhone 13 Pro has much higher storage options. |
RAM | 6 GB | 4/6 GB | Both offer options for 6GB RAM. |
Expandable Storage | No | No | Neither support MicroSD cards. |
Audio | |||
Audio Quality | Dolby Atmos, Stereo Speakers | Basic | iPhone 13 Pro has much better audio quality and features |
Security | |||
Security features | Basic | Side-mounted fingerprint sensor | M13 has physical fingerprint sensor. |
Build Quality | |||
Screen Protection | Unknown | Corning Gorilla Glass 5 | M13 has better screen protection with Gorilla Glass |
Sensors | |||
Sensors | Proximity, Accelerometer, Gyroscope, Barometer | Fingerprint, Accelerometer, Compass, Gyroscope, Ultrasonic proximity | M13 has more biometric sensors whereas iPhone has more enviromental sensors. |
2. Key Insights
Apple iPhone 13 Pro Strengths:
- Display Superiority: The iPhone 13 Pro's OLED display with its 120Hz refresh rate, higher pixel density, and 1200 nits brightness is in a completely different league than the LCD on the M13. It's sharper, smoother, and significantly more vibrant.
- Performance Prowess: The A15 Bionic chip is a beast, delivering performance that the Exynos 850 simply can't match. This means faster app loading, smoother multitasking, and higher gaming fidelity.
- Camera Excellence: The iPhone 13 Pro's camera system is top-tier, offering features like optical zoom, a wide aperture, and 4K video recording. It excels in image quality, especially in low-light situations, and has high DxOMark scores to prove it.
- Audio Superiority: The iPhone 13 Pro's audio capabilities, thanks to Dolby Atmos, stereo speakers, and noise cancellation microphones are significantly better than the basic setup on the M13.
- Premium Build and Features: Wireless charging, MagSafe compatibility, better WiFi standard, and support for an eSIM, all point to the iPhone 13 Pro's premium status.
- Software Ecosystem: iOS is well optimized for the hardware and offers a more seamless and user-friendly experience with robust app support.
Samsung Galaxy M13 Strengths:
- Larger Battery: The M13 has a much larger battery (5000mAh vs. 3125mAh), which is likely to translate into much longer battery life, which is a big win for heavy users.
- Bigger Display: For those who prioritize screen size, the M13's 6.6" display is more expansive than the iPhone 13 Pro's 6.1".
- Physical Fingerprint Sensor: The M13 has a side-mounted fingerprint sensor, a feature missing in the iPhone.
- Budget Friendly: The M13 is far more affordable, making it accessible to a wider range of users.
- Expandable Camera System: While the individual camera hardware may be inferior to the iPhone 13 Pro, the inclusion of a depth sensor and a macro lens expands creative versatility.
- Screen Protection: The Corning Gorilla Glass 5 on the M13 provides superior protection.
Significant Trade-offs:
- iPhone 13 Pro: Comes at a premium price, has a smaller battery, and lacks a physical fingerprint sensor.
- Samsung Galaxy M13: Is significantly slower, has an inferior display and camera system, and is made from less premium materials.
